            Abstract : 
The purpose of this paper is to compensate loss packet in the broadcasting system using road to vehicle communications (RVC). Authors have proposed and evaluated the push-type and pull-type packet compensation protocol. These protocols are the loss packet compensation protocol using inter-vehicle communications (IVC). In this paper, the push/pull-type packet compensation protocol with common spreading sequences for broadcasting system is proposed. The average packet acquisition time is analyzed. By comparing with the pull-type packet compensation protocol, the push/pull-type packet compensation protocol is more efficient than the pull-type packet compensation protocol.
